What do Wireless Cameras Look Like?

If you are unfamiliar with wireless security cameras, you might be wondering what they actually look like and how they work. Wireless cameras are new on the market and while the standard cams are clearly recognizable because of their wires that connect them, wireless cameras are a lot more subtle and do not need to be placed near a power source so can be fitted in less obvious places.

These security cameras actually look like lights, especially if they are placed ion ceilings because they are usually an orb shape and black in color. They are barely noticeable and fit in with the surroundings very well. Because of this, people seem to be much less self-conscious around them.
